Farley MM, Stephens DS, Brachman PS, Harvey RC, Smith JD, Wenger JD. Invasive Haemophilus influenzae disease in adults. A prospective, population-based surveillance. CDC Meningitis Surveillance Group. Ann Intern Med 1992; 116:806-12. [PMID: 1314530 DOI: 10.7326/0003-4819-116-10-806] [Citation(s) in RCA: 98] [Impact Index Per Article: 3.1]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Indexed: 12/26/2022] Open
Abstract
OBJECTIVE To define the incidence of and possible risk factors for invasive Haemophilus influenzae disease in adults. DESIGN Prospective, population-based surveillance of hospital and referral bacteriology laboratories. SETTING Metropolitan Atlanta, Georgia community. PATIENTS All patients with H. influenzae isolated from normally sterile sites (blood, cerebrospinal fluid, joint, pleura) from 1 December 1988 through 31 May 1990. MEASUREMENTS Isolates of H. influenzae were analyzed for serotype and biotype status, outer membrane proteins, lipooligosaccharide phenotypes, ribotyping patterns and beta-lactamase production. RESULTS A total of 194 cases of invasive H. influenzae occurred (annual incidence of 5.6 cases/100,000 population), of which 47 (24%) were in adults 18 years old or older (annual incidence 1.7 cases/100,000 adults). Adults with invasive H. influenzae ranged from 18 to 96 years; 79% were women. Bacteremic pneumonia accounted for 70% of the adult cases. Other sources for invasive H. influenzae in adults were obstetric infections, epiglottitis, and tracheobronchitis; one patient had meningitis. Underlying conditions were noted in 92% of the patients. Chronic lung disease was the most common risk factor, but pregnancy (annual incidence, 4.9/100,000 pregnant women), HIV infection (annual incidence, 41/100,000 known HIV-infected adults), and malignancy were also important. Overall mortality was 28% in adults, and over half of pregnancy-related infections resulted in fetal death. Fifty percent of the 40 isolates available for testing were serotype b; 47.5%, nontypable; and 2.5%, serotype f. Sixteen of the 45 isolates (36%) were ampicillin-resistant. Based on biotypes, outer membrane protein profiles, lipooligosaccharide phenotypes, and ribotyping patterns, the type b isolates showed less heterogeneity than the nontypable isolates but were distinguishable from one another. CONCLUSIONS Adult cases currently represent one quarter of all cases of invasive H. influenzae disease. Half of the reported adult cases were caused by type b H. influenzae, and the rate of ampicillin resistance in H. influenzae isolates from adults was higher than previously reported. Haemophilus influenzae is an important cause of bacteremia in compromised adults.

Baldwin MK, Berry PH, Esdaile DJ, Linnett SL, Martin JG, Peristianis GC, Priston RA, Simpson BJ, Smith JD. Feeding studies in rats with mineral hydrocarbon food grade white oils. Toxicol Pathol 1992; 20:426-35. [PMID: 1295071 DOI: 10.1177/019262339202000312] [Citation(s) in RCA: 40] [Impact Index Per Article: 1.3]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 12/26/2022]
Abstract
This investigation compared the effects of feeding rats diets containing food grade white oil processed by either conventional oleum treatment or the more modern method of catalytic hydrogenation. In two separate experiments, male or female Fischer-344 rats were given free access for 90 days to diets containing 0, 10, 100, 500, 5,000, 10,000, or 20,000 ppm of either oleum-treated white oil (OTWO) or hydrotreated white oil (HTWO). There were no mortalities and no adverse clinical signs associated with feeding either white oil. Treatment-related effects evidenced by hematological, clinical chemical, and pathological changes were generally dose-related and more marked in female than in male rats, and the OTWO caused a greater pathological response than the HTWO. Tissue residues of saturated hydrocarbons were up to 5.2 times higher in female rats than in males. Rats fed 5,000 ppm or more of either white oil showed dose-related alterations in several hematological and clinical chemistry variates associated mainly with hepatic damage or functional alteration. At necropsy, mesenteric lymph nodes were enlarged, and increases in weight of liver, kidney, and spleen were significant. Microscopic changes were characterized by multifocal lipogranulomata in mesenteric lymph node and liver. No changes were observed in rats fed OTWO or HTWO for 90 days at dietary concentrations of 10 or 100 ppm, equivalent to a minimum intake of 0.65 and 6.4 mg/kg/day, respectively. Differences in degree of pathological response associated with each oil may have been due to their differences in specification rather than processing method.

Foster AC, Kemp JA, Leeson PD, Grimwood S, Donald AE, Marshall GR, Priestley T, Smith JD, Carling RW. Kynurenic acid analogues with improved affinity and selectivity for the glycine site on the N-methyl-D-aspartate receptor from rat brain. Mol Pharmacol 1992; 41:914-22. [PMID: 1375317]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[MESH Headings]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 12/26/2022] Open
Abstract
The glycine site on the N-methyl-D-aspartate (NMDA) subtype of receptors for the excitatory neurotransmitter glutamate is a potential target for the development of neuroprotective drugs. We report here two chemical series of glycine site antagonists derived from kynurenic acid (KYNA), with greatly improved potency and selectivity. Disubstitution with chlorine or bromine in the 5- and 7-positions of KYNA increased affinity for [3H]glycine binding sites in rat cortex/hippocampus P2 membranes, with a parallel increase of potency for antagonism of NMDA-evoked responses in the rat cortical wedge preparation. The optimal compound was 5-I,7-Cl-KYNA, with an IC50 for [3H]glycine binding of 29 nM and an apparent Kb in the cortical wedge preparation of 0.41 microM. Reduction of the right-hand ring of 5,7-diCl-KYNA reduced affinity by 10-fold, but this was restored by substitution in the 4-position with the trans-phenylamide and further improved in the trans-benzylamide. The optimal compound was the transphenylurea (L-689,560), with an IC50 of 7.4 nM and an apparent Kb of 0.13 microM. Both series of compounds displayed a high degree of selectivity for the glycine site, having IC50 values of greater than 10 microM versus radioligand binding to the glutamate recognition sites of NMDA, alpha-amino-3-hydroxy-5-methyl-4-isoxazolepropionate (AMPA), and kainate receptors and the strychnine-sensitive glycine receptor. Selectivity versus AMPA receptor-mediated responses was also apparent in the rat cortical wedge and in patch-clamp recordings of cortical neurons in culture. Experiments using [3H]dizocilpine (MK-801) binding indicated that 5,7-diBr-KYNA, 5,7-diCl-KYNA, 5-I,7-Cl-KYNA, and L-689,560 all behaved as full antagonists and were competitive with glycine. Patch-clamp recordings of cortical neurons in culture also indicated that NMDA-induced currents were antagonized by competition for the glycine site, and gave no evidence for partial agonist activity. pKi values for 5,7-diBr-KYNA and L-689,560 in these experiments were 7.2 and 7.98, respectively, similar to the affinities of these compounds in the glycine binding assay. The high affinity and selectivity of these new derivatives make them useful tools to investigate the function of the glycine site on the NMDA receptor.

Abstract
Acute, usually reversible, renal failure has been observed in patients with normal or minimally altered glomeruli on renal biopsy. This review aims to examine the clinical features of acute renal failure in these patients and to evaluate factors that may contribute to the reduction in glomerular filtration rate (GFR). In an analysis of 79 cases affecting 75 patients reported in the English literature since 1966, with acute renal failure associated with minimal change disease or mild histopathological changes in glomeruli, the average age was 58 +/- 2 years (mean +/- 5 SEM), urine protein excretion 11.6 +/- 0.6 g/d, and serum albumin level 19 +/- 1 g/L (1.9 +/- 0.1 g/dL). Acute renal failure was documented an average of 29 +/- 5 days after onset of nephrotic syndrome, and persisted for 7 weeks in 62 episodes in the 58 patients in whom recovery of renal function occurred. Fourteen patients died of uremia or required chronic dialysis, and 3 were lost to follow-up. Although plasma volume depletion was sometimes cited as the cause of renal failure, objective signs of hypovolemia were not documented and most patients did not improve after treatment designed to correct volume deficits. In contrast, histopathological changes consistent with acute tubular necrosis (ATN) were observed in at least 60% of cases. Since the pathogenesis of acute renal failure in minimal change nephrotic syndrome is unknown, we evaluated hemodynamic determinants of GFR in patients with minimal change disease with normal or near-normal renal function, and in relevant animal models, to obtain insights into the effect of nephrotic syndrome on GFR. Although acute renal failure is uncommon, GFR is reduced concurrently with nephrotic syndrome in approximately 30% of children and adults. Absolute and effective blood volume and renal plasma flow are relatively well preserved. However, clinical and experimental observations suggest that the glomerular ultrafiltration coefficient may be reduced by as much as 50%. These findings, together with renal biopsy changes in cases with acute renal failure, suggest that severe reductions in GFR in some patients with minimal change nephrotic syndrome may result from an interaction between acute ischemic tissue injury and preexisting intrinsic renal abnormalities.

Smith JD, Lie WR, Gorka J, Kindle CS, Myers NB, Hansen TH. Disparate interaction of peptide ligand with nascent versus mature class I major histocompatibility complex molecules: comparisons of peptide binding to alternative forms of Ld in cell lysates and the cell surface. J Exp Med 1992; 175:191-202. [PMID: 1730917 PMCID: PMC2119095 DOI: 10.1084/jem.175.1.191] [Citation(s) in RCA: 70] [Impact Index Per Article: 2.2] [Reference Citation Analysis] [Abstract] [MESH Headings] [Grants] [Track Full Text] [Download PDF]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 12/28/2022] Open
Abstract
To determine the mechanism and structural consequences of peptide binding to class I molecules, we have studied the Ld molecule of the mouse. Previous studies have shown that a significant proportion of surface and intracellular Ld molecules can be detected in an alternative conformation designated Ldalt. Ldalt molecules are non-ligand associated and show weak if any beta 2-microglobulin (beta 2m) association. We report here that Ld molecules have a relatively rapid surface turnover compared with other class I molecules and that exogenous peptide dramatically prolongs Ld surface half-life. By contrast, Ldalt molecules are stably expressed on the surface and their half-life is unaffected by exogenous peptide. To study the surface interaction of peptide with Ld, live cells were incubated with iodinated peptides and Ld molecules were precipitated from cells precoated with monoclonal antibody before lysis. Using this assay, peptide binding to surface Ld molecules was found not to depend upon exchange with exogenous beta 2m, but did correlate with the level of beta 2m association. To study the intracellular interaction of peptide with Ld, cell lysates were used. In cell lysates, peptide was found to convert Ldalt molecules to properly folded Ld. This peptide-induced folding was almost complete at earlier but not later time points in pulse-chase analyses. Furthermore, conversion of Ldalt to Ld was found to affect almost exclusively immature (Endo Hs) class I molecules. Thus intrinsic properties of immature Ldalt molecules or their associated chaperonins are maintained in cell lysates that allow them to undergo de novo folding in vitro. These combined results demonstrate that immature Ldalt molecules are precursors awaiting constituents such as peptide and beta 2m that influence folding, whereas surface Ldalt molecules appear refractory to association with peptide, beta 2m, and consequent folding.

Smith PC, Smith JD. Treatment outcomes of impaired physicians in Oklahoma. THE JOURNAL OF THE OKLAHOMA STATE MEDICAL ASSOCIATION 1991; 84:599-603. [PMID: 1666649]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[MESH Headings] [Subscribe] [Scholar Register] [Indexed: 12/28/2022]
Abstract
Data on one hundred twenty impaired physicians were analyzed to determine treatment outcomes from three differing types of chemical dependency treatment. The data showed that long-term (three to four months) treatment geared specifically to health care professionals was the most effective treatment modality, showing higher rates of favorable treatment outcomes measured by abstinence from alcohol and other drugs.

Glennon RA, Ismaiel AM, Smith JD, Yousif M, el-Ashmawy M, Herndon JL, Fischer JB, Howie KJ, Server AC. Binding of substituted and conformationally restricted derivatives of N-(3-phenyl-n-propyl)-1-phenyl-2-aminopropane at sigma-receptors. J Med Chem 1991; 34:1855-9. [PMID: 1648139 DOI: 10.1021/jm00110a015] [Citation(s) in RCA: 13] [Impact Index Per Article: 0.4]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 12/28/2022]
Abstract
Certain benzomorphans, such as N-allylnormetazocine, are classical "sigma-opiates" that bind both at sigma and phencyclidine (PCP) binding sites with modest affinity. Recently, we identified N-substituted 2-phenylaminoethane as being the primary sigma-pharmacophore of the benzomorphans and demonstrated that 1-phenyl-2-aminopropane (2) derivatives, depending upon their terminal amine substituents, constitute a novel class of high-affinity sigma-selective agents. With this pharmacophore, it is shown in the present investigation that the aromatic hydroxyl group (a prime feature of all the sigma-opiates) contributes little to the binding of 2 at sigma-sites. It is also demonstrated that an N-substituted aminotetralin moiety (such as 17, a conformationally restricted analogue of 2) may also be considered a sigma-opiate pharmacophore. Unlike the sigma-opiates, derivatives of 2 and 17 display no affinity for PCP sites and must consequently lack those structural features important for the binding of benzomorphans at PCP sites. Because 3-phenylpiperidines and related sigma-ligands also possess a phenylalkylamine imbedded within their structures, we propose that the 2-phenylaminoethane moiety is a common sigma-pharmacophore for derivatives of 2, the 3-phenylpiperidines, and the sigma-opiates.

Glennon RA, Smith JD, Ismaiel AM, el-Ashmawy M, Battaglia G, Fischer JB. Identification and exploitation of the sigma-opiate pharmacophore. J Med Chem 1991; 34:1094-8. [PMID: 1848295 DOI: 10.1021/jm00107a033] [Citation(s) in RCA: 20] [Impact Index Per Article: 0.6]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 12/29/2022]
Abstract
Certain benzomorphan "sigma-opiates" such as N-allylnormetazocine (NANM) bind at sigma receptors with modest affinity and with little selectivity (i.e., they also bind at phencyclidine or PCP sites). In order to identify the primary pharmacophore of the benzomorphans, we prepared several amine-substituted derivatives of 1-phenyl-2-aminopropane. Several simple alkyl-substituted analogues were shown to bind at sigma sites with affinities comparable to that of NANM itself; among these was the N-benzyl derivative 9 (Ki = 117 nM). Lengthening the spacer between the terminal amine and the phenyl group from one to five methylene units resulted in a significant increase in affinity (e.g. 15, Ki = 6.3 nM). In addition, unlike the benzomorphans, these phenalkylamines do not bind at PCP sites. The results of the present study reveal that (a) the 1-phenyl-2-aminopropane nucleus of the benzomorphans is sufficient for binding at sigma sites provided that the terminal amine is not a primary amine and that (b) introduction of (phenylalkyl)amine substituents affords compounds that represent a new class of high-affinity sigma-selective agents.

Arena JG, Hannah SL, Bruno GM, Smith JD, Meador KJ. Effect of movement and position on muscle activity in tension headache sufferers during and between headaches. J Psychosom Res 1991; 35:187-95. [PMID: 2046052 DOI: 10.1016/0022-3999(91)90073-w] [Citation(s) in RCA: 4] [Impact Index Per Article: 0.1]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Indexed: 12/30/2022]
Abstract
This paper presents the results of two studies. In the first, 20 tension headache subjects were evaluated in both a headache and non-headache state on bilateral trapezius and unilateral frontalis electromyographic activity during six positions: standing, bending from the waist, rising, sitting with back unsupported, sitting with back supported, and prone. Results indicated no effect of headache state on either measure. In a second study, 11 of the tension headache sufferers in Study One and 11 age-matched controls were compared on the same measures (controls were assessed two times, with a one-week duration separating evaluations). Results indicated a diagnosis by position interaction, with post-hoc tests revealing the muscle activity of tension headache sufferers to be considerably higher during the prone position than that of non-headache controls. Non-significant trends were found when examining the data for clinically significant abnormalities (90% of the headache sufferers were found to have significant clinical abnormalities).

Ohlsson A, Fong K, Ryan ML, Yap L, Smith JD, Shennan AT, Glanc P. Cerebral-blood-flow-velocity measurements in neonates: technique and interobserver reliability. Pediatr Radiol 1991; 21:395-7. [PMID: 1749667 DOI: 10.1007/bf02026666] [Citation(s) in RCA: 10] [Impact Index Per Article: 0.3]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Indexed: 12/28/2022]
Abstract
The interobserver reliability for absolute cerebral-blood-flow-velocity measurements by colour and duplex Doppler sonography was tested in 32 neonates with a mean birth weight of 1489 (SD 644) g, and a gestational age of 29.9 (SD 3.5) weeks. Using standardized technique, two observers recorded on videotape, the Doppler spectrum of the anterior cerebral artery, the intracranial internal carotid artery and the middle cerebral artery. Peak systolic flow, end diastolic flow, mean flow velocity, resistive index and pulsatility index were computed from 3 consecutive waveforms by each observer. The estimates of interobserver reliability using the intraclass correlation coefficient of the examiners varied from 0.95 to 1.00. Therefore, cerebral blood flow velocity can be reliably measured in premature infants.

Smith JD, Ledoux DN. Effect of the methylation inhibitors 3-deazaadenosine and 3-deazaaristeromycin on phosphatidylcholine formation in Tetrahymena. BIOCHIMICA ET BIOPHYSICA ACTA 1990; 1047:290-3. [PMID: 2252915 DOI: 10.1016/0005-2760(90)90528-6] [Citation(s) in RCA: 6] [Impact Index Per Article: 0.2]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Subscribe] [Scholar Register] [Indexed: 12/31/2022]
Abstract
The methylation inhibitors 3-deazaadenosine and 3-deazaaristeromycin inhibited the methylation pathway for phosphatidylcholine formation in Tetrahymena. At the same time, the phosphatidylcholine levels within the cell were maintained by increased use of the phosphotransferase pathway. Cell growth was not affected at inhibitor concentrations up to 50 microM but was 50% inhibited at inhibitor concentrations of 100 microM. This growth inhibition was not reversed by the addition of choline to the growth medium. The added choline resulted in greater use of the phosphotransferase pathway, even in uninhibited cultures, but there was no effect on phosphatidylcholine levels, pointing to a much tighter control on phosphatidylcholine formation than exists in animal cells.

Smith JD, Plump AS, Hayek T, Walsh A, Breslow JL. Accumulation of human apolipoprotein E in the plasma of transgenic mice. J Biol Chem 1990; 265:14709-12. [PMID: 2394690]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 12/31/2022] Open
Abstract
Three separate lines of transgenic mice were created with integrated copies of an 11.1-kilobase pair human DNA fragment containing the apolipoprotein (apo) E gene. The endogenous mouse apoE gene is primarily expressed in the liver with varying levels of expression in other tissues. However, in all three transgenic lines high levels of human apoE mRNA were detected only in the kidney, with lower levels found in the liver and other tissues; despite this profile of human apoE mRNA, human apoE was found in the plasma of the transgenic mice at levels comparable to those found in human plasma. All of the human apoE in the plasma of the transgenic mice was associated with lipoproteins. These results suggest that the domain responsible for the high level of apoE expression in liver lies outside of the microinjected DNA fragment and that an ectopic site of expression of an introduced gene may be permissive for the accumulation of its protein in plasma.

Leeson PD, Carling RW, James K, Smith JD, Moore KW, Wong EH, Baker R. Role of hydrogen bonding in ligand interaction with the N-methyl-D-aspartate receptor ion channel. J Med Chem 1990; 33:1296-305. [PMID: 1691788 DOI: 10.1021/jm00167a005] [Citation(s) in RCA: 25] [Impact Index Per Article: 0.7]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 12/28/2022]
Abstract
Displacement of [3H]MK-801 (dizocilpine, 1) binding to rat brain membranes has been used to evaluate the affinities of novel dibenzocycloalkenimines related to 1 for the ion channel binding site (also known as the phencyclidine or PCP receptor) on the N-methyl-D-aspartate (NMDA) subtype of excitory amino acid receptor. In common with many other agents having actions in the central nervous system, these compounds contain a hydrophobic aromatic moiety and a basic nitrogen atom. The conformational rigidity of these ligands provides a unique opportunity to evaluate the importance of specific geometrical properties that influence active-site recognition, in particular the role of the nitrogen atom in hydrogen-bonding interactions. The relative affinities (IC50s) of hydrocarbon-substituted analogues of 1 and ring homologated cyclooctenimines illustrate the importance of size-limited hydrophobic binding of both aryl rings and of the quaternary C-5 methyl group. Analysis of the binding of a series of the 10 available structurally rigid dibenzoazabicyclo[x.y.z]alkanes, by using molecular modeling techniques, uncovered a highly significant correlation between affinity and a proposed ligand-active site hydrogen bonding vector (r = 0.950, p less than 0.001). These results are used to generate a pharmacophore of the MK-801 recognition site/PCP receptor, which accounts for the binding of all of the known ligands.

Smith JD, Cotton R, Meyer CM. Subglottic cysts in the premature infant. ARCHIVES OF OTOLARYNGOLOGY--HEAD & NECK SURGERY 1990; 116:479-82. [PMID: 2317331 DOI: 10.1001/archotol.1990.01870040101023] [Citation(s) in RCA: 22] [Impact Index Per Article: 0.6]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Subscribe] [Scholar Register] [Indexed: 12/31/2022]
Abstract
Supraglottic cysts in the newborn are a well-recognized entity, but subglottic cysts have been rarely reported. Over the past 6 years we have observed subglottic cysts in nine patients with relatively long intubations from the neonatal intensive care unit of two university hospitals. Most frequently the patients were extubated and did well for weeks or months, but then they had progressive biphasic stridor. On endoscopy the patients had a subglottic stenosis that was irregular but with a smooth mucosal lining. Usually the cysts were apparent, but in two patients the mucosa was thickened and the patients were treated as a subglottic stenosis with tracheostomy. These subglottic cysts were recognized at the time of laryngotracheoplasty. In six patients the cysts were managed either by marsupialization with cup forceps, endoscopic diathermy, or carbon dioxide laser without recurrence. It is our belief that this condition is most likely due to scarring and obstruction of mucus glands of the subglottic area from prolonged intubation. This entity should be recognized and looked for in the neonate who has an acquired subglottic stenosis and should first be treated conservatively with endoscopic marsupialization.

Bloch AB, Stramer SL, Smith JD, Margolis HS, Fields HA, McKinley TW, Gerba CP, Maynard JE, Sikes RK. Recovery of hepatitis A virus from a water supply responsible for a common source outbreak of hepatitis A. Am J Public Health 1990; 80:428-30. [PMID: 2156462 PMCID: PMC1404566 DOI: 10.2105/ajph.80.4.428] [Citation(s) in RCA: 53] [Impact Index Per Article: 1.6]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 12/30/2022]
Abstract
An outbreak of hepatitis A occurred in a north Georgia trailer park served by a private well. Of 18 residents who were serosusceptible to hepatitis A virus (HAV), 16 (89%) developed hepatitis A. Well water samples were collected 3 months after illness onset in the index case and 28 days after illness onset in the last trailer park resident. Hepatitis A virus antigen (HAVAg) was detected in the samples by enzyme immunoassay from three of the five cell lines following two 30-day passages and from a fourth cell line following a third passage of 21 days.

Smith JD, Melara RJ. Aesthetic preference and syntactic prototypicality in music: 'tis the gift to be simple. Cognition 1990; 34:279-98. [PMID: 2328564 DOI: 10.1016/0010-0277(90)90007-7] [Citation(s) in RCA: 55] [Impact Index Per Article: 1.6]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 12/31/2022]
Abstract
In the dominant aesthetic theory, composers are said to use unpredictable events to tease the listener, and make music optimally challenging and therefore aesthetically pleasing. We tested this claim that events optimally discrepant from a schema will be most pleasing. Experts and novices evaluated harmonic progressions at seven levels of syntactic prototypicality. Four results emerged: (1) even novices were extremely sensitive to syntactic atypicality; (2) all subjects found atypical progressions more interesting and complex; (3) novices and undergraduate music students preferred harmonic prototypes, contrary to most aesthetic theories; (4) only music graduate students preferred atypical progressions. We discuss the striking sensitivity of novices to harmonic syntax. We describe differences between an aesthetic theory based on information and uncertainty, and one based on schemas and schema divergence. We also consider the tonal conservatism of most subjects. This conservatism constrains aesthetic theories, and may have implications for music's stylistic evolution.

Pavia AT, Shipman LD, Wells JG, Puhr ND, Smith JD, McKinley TW, Tauxe RV. Epidemiologic evidence that prior antimicrobial exposure decreases resistance to infection by antimicrobial-sensitive Salmonella. J Infect Dis 1990; 161:255-60. [PMID: 2299207 DOI: 10.1093/infdis/161.2.255] [Citation(s) in RCA: 99] [Impact Index Per Article: 2.9]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 12/31/2022] Open
Abstract
Exposure to antimicrobials is known to increase the risk of infection with antimicrobial-resistant strains of Salmonella, but this effect has not been previously demonstrated with antimicrobial-sensitive strains. The effect of prior antimicrobial exposure was studied during a multistate outbreak of salmonellosis caused by an antimicrobial-sensitive strain of Salmonella havana: 19 (26%) of 72 persons infected had taken an antimicrobial within 30 days before onset of symptoms. Antimicrobial therapy was begun a mean of 15.9 days before and stopped a mean of 7.9 days before onset. In a case-control study, 11 (31%) of 35 case-patients had taken antimicrobials within 30 days of onset compared with 9 (13%) of 70 age- and neighborhood-matched controls (matched odds ratio, 4.3; 95% confidence interval, 1.3, 13.5). The association remained when controlled for the presence of underlying illness or immunosuppression. Prior antimicrobial exposure appears to increase the risk of infection with antimicrobial-sensitive and resistant strains of Salmonella. The delay between antimicrobial use and onset of symptoms suggests that the effect may be due to prolonged alteration of the colonic bacterial flora, resulting in decreased resistance to colonization.
